POUGHKEEPSIE – A long-tenured member of the Dutchess County Budget Office has been named the new county budget director.
County Executive Marcus Molinaro appointed Jessica White to replace Valerie Sommerville, who has retired.
“Jess has been with Dutchess County’s Budget Office for 15 years. She has served as senior research analyst and in essence has acted as a deputy director for the budget office,” he said. “She will be responsible now as budget director for overseeing Dutchess County’s $456 million budget and coordinating the finance departments and divisions within all individual areas of county government.”
Molinaro also named deputy board of elections commissioner Christopher Baiano as an assistant county executive, who will oversee several county departments as serve as a senior policy advisor.
As part of the county’s 2016 budget, the deputy commissioner for strategic planning and economic development was reclassified as assistant county executive for economic development. Ronald Hicks, who has served as deputy commissioner since 2012, will become assistant county executive for economic development.
